Summary
After the update, when I try to run the editor (Fornite itself works fine) it immediately pops up a dialogue for missing/corrupt files. goes to repair it but nothing is fixed and the next time I launch I get the same error.
Environment
- Fortnite version: 40.20 (CL-52463280)
- UEFN SKU: Fortnite_Studio
- Windows 11 25H2 (Build 26200.8246)
- GPU: RTX 3080, NVIDIA driver 32.0.15.9621 (595.xx branch)
- CPU: Ryzen 5 5600X, 32GB RAM
Symptoms
- UEFN process launches, exits with code 1 after ~5-8 seconds
- No UnrealEditorFortnite.log written (dies before logger init)
- No minidump written (dies before crash handler setup)
- CrashReportClientEditor.exe spawns, reports āApp/Death ExitCode:1ā
- Launcher then shows āCorrupt or missing files detectedā dialog
- Verify finds 678 files flagged (CEF3 locale paks, EAC binaries, Campaign movies)
but Repair determines 0 chunks actually need downloading
Trigger
NVIDIA driver swap on 2026-04-16 at 07:47:43 (Windows event 20003)
while UEFN was running. UEFN GPU-crashed 7 seconds later at frame 73526 with
DXGI_ERROR_DEVICE_REMOVED (-2005270523) / Aftermath dump.
Has not successfully launched since.
What does NOT fix it
- Full uninstall + reinstall of Fortnite/UEFN via Launcher
- Reboot (multiple)
- Clearing all caches (DXCache, D3DSCache, DerivedDataCache, Intermediate,
Crashes, webcache, NVIDIA roaming state) - Deleting and regenerating Saved/ and Config/ folders
- Nuking all EOS state (EOSOverlay, Epic Online Services, helpers)
- Deleting stale Launcher manifest sidecars (19 orphans from prior install
location + 2 orphan Pending sidecars) - Running Launcher as admin + creating fresh shortcut
